Rian Smith’s short film “Robbie the Rabbit” played at the September 2015 WILDsound FEEDBACK Film Festival to rave reviews. The audience loved this simple yet complicated story of two childhood friends, a tragic event, and a boy’s obsession with Rabbits.

I recently interviewed director Rian Smith:

1. What motivated you to make this film?

I was told that there was money to be made in short films. I was misinformed.

2. From the idea to the finished product, how long did it take for you to make this film?

It took about 4-5 months to make, but took 6-7 years off the end of my life.

3. How would you describe your short film in two words!?

Touchingly weird.

4. What was the biggest obstacle you faced in completing this film?
